Advancing FIRES Treatment: The Potential of Intrathecal Dexamethasone
Carol Park1, Douglas R Nordli1, Mohamed Taha1
1Department of Pediatric Neurology, Comer Children's Hospital University of Chicago Chicago Illinois USA.
Background:
Febrile infection-related epilepsy syndrome (FIRES) is a rare, devastating epilepsy syndrome characterized by refractory status epilepticus following a febrile illness.
Patient Description:
We describe a 12-year-old girl with FIRES who exhibited a remarkable clinical and electrographic response to intrathecal dexamethasone (IT-DEX) after failing multiple antiseizure and immunomodulatory therapies. Despite persistent neuroinflammation, IT-DEX led to rapid seizure control and significant neurological recovery.
Conclusion:
This report supports IT-DEX as a promising intervention in FIRES and underscores the need for further research into its mechanisms and long-term efficacy.
